The Chicago Mass Choir, founded in 1988 by James C. Chambers, has moved audiences all over the world with the beauty of their voices, the contagious energy of their rhythm, and their emotional songs of hope. The albums of Chicago Mass Choir have made it onto the Billboard gospel hit charts at least sixteen times. […]

The company came about as a result of the artist residencies of the Canal Dance Centre, where Carmen Fumero created Ironía, which premiered at the Pradillo Theatre in Madrid in 2011. In 2013, she created MONTANDO CABOS as part of an artist residency at the social and cultural centre La Casa Encendida. After its performance […]

In 2001, Sabina Colonna Preti founded the Viola da Gamba Consort La Chimera, which has immediately taken on new forms and spread its wings since the addition of Eduardo Egüez. While maintaining its characteristic sound of a viola group, La Chimera has become an ensemble of variable geometry formed by internationally renowned artists, whose activity […]
